It's no wonder there's big buzz about Applied Messaging.
The new company is staffed by a Who's Who of players who have had more than $7 million in venture capital for a year now but are staying mum about what it is they're actually doing over in Lexington. They're calling it "private be&' and until now only hinting that it has something to do with instant messaging (IM).
You might remember Applied Messaging's president and CEO, Chuck Digate, as former chairman and CEO of Insightful Corp. (data mining and business intelligence apps), founder and CEO of Beyond Inc. (enterprise messaging), former Lotus vice president, Texas Instruments long-timer (consumer electronics), or from his graduate student days at MIT. He also founded FreeScholarships.com, a student resource company that planned to offer $10,000 in scholarships every day but shut down in the fall of 2000 due to a lack of funding.
